Over the last two years, social media has been flooded with media of blond pop star Taylor Swift and her fellow A-Lister, Kansas City Chiefs tight-end, Travis Kelce. Although the relationship between Swift and Kelce didn’t become public until later in 2023, in early July of that same year, Arrowhead Stadium — typically home to the Kansas City Chiefs — became a trading post for friendship bracelets and hosted the iconic Eras Tour for two nights, one of which Kelce attended. It was later revealed to the public that Kelce attempted to go down to Swift’s dressing room. Jokingly, he claimed that he “knew the elevator lady,” and though Kelce believed his plan would work, it was allegedly unsuccessful. A month later in August, Kelce revealed on his “New Heights” podcast with his brother, Jason Kelce that he planned to give Swift a friendship bracelet with his number on it.
Their first date together was Sept. 24, 2023, when she attended his home game, and Swift quickly made a habit of attending Chiefs football games. Alas, her presence angered many fans who believed that she served as a distraction from the sport. On the other hand, Swifties claimed that the disapproval of football fans regarding Swift’s routine appearance contributed to old-fashioned gender roles and biases in the sports community.
However, this backlash did not stop Swift from showing her support for Kelce. She ended up attending a total of 22 Chiefs games by January of 2025 and was also present for most games in the 2023-24 season. According to Billboard, Kelce and Swift were seen holding hands after their appearance at the Saturday Night Live (SNL) season premiere on Oct. 14, 2023.
Swift has also attempted many times to win over the football community. One of these attempts was during an appearance at Super Bowl LVIII after performing in Tokyo the night prior. After her concert concluded at roughly 11:45 p.m., Swift flew from Tokyo and made her way to Las Vegas, which added up to around 13 hours of travel. Even after an incredibly long journey around the world, Swift attended not only the Super Bowl but also all of the post-game events the team had in celebration of their victory.
Four months after Super Bowl LVIII, Swift and Kelce had their first red carpet appearance together at a Tight End Anniversary event in Nashville on June 24, 2025. This event was co-founded by current and retired players of the National Football League (NFL): Kelce, George Kittle and Greg Olsen. Swift even performed her hit song “Shake It Off” at the “Tight Ends and Friends” concert. On Aug. 13, 2025, Swift was featured on the “New Heights” podcast and announced her newest album, “The Life of a Showgirl,” and both of the Kelce brothers and her many fans were beyond ecstatic for this new addition to her discography. This had been her first media appearance with Kelce in over two months, leaving Swifties excited to see the couple interact.
Only 13 days later, Swift and Kelce announced their engagement through an Instagram post. The digital crowds went wild, and the overall buzz of the announcement left fans stunned, with some individuals even doing a deep dive into the ring Kelce proposed with.
